Transaction 580109f72a65d123eddf980925763258fb65f79b9f7dc975f958609fe751f583

1 Input
2 Outputs
  • 580109f72a65d123eddf980925763258fb65f79b9f7dc975f958609fe751f583:0
  • value  100000000
    address  18e9H6UuJP295xarWFCbLmuxHxM4kCp8Ew
  • 580109f72a65d123eddf980925763258fb65f79b9f7dc975f958609fe751f583:1
  • value  126965700
    address  1Lb5vLxoYPqLTUwX9dtz1bgjiHLbwzTFh8